Lieutenant governor VK Saxena has ordered the Anti-Corruption Branch (ACB) to probe alleged irregularities amounting to Rs 145 crore in the Jai Bhim Mukhyamantri Pratibha Vikas Yojana run by the previous Aam Aadmi Party (AAP) government, after Chief Minister Rekha Gupta flagged the issue while accusing AAP government of having indulged in 'corruption'.

Justice Bhushan Ramkrishna Gavai was sworn in as the 52nd Chief Justice of India (CJI) on Wednesday, becoming the first Buddhist and only the second judge from the Scheduled Castes to hold the country’s highest judicial position.
